Yet, equipment managers often battle three persistent issues:\u00a0<strong>incomplete cleaning<\/strong>,\u00a0<strong>furnace blackening<\/strong>, and\u00a0<strong>vacuum failures<\/strong>. These problems disrupt production schedules and inflate maintenance costs. This guide delivers actionable solutions to crush these challenges!<\/p>\n\n\n\n<figure class=\"wp-block-image size-full\"><img fetchpriority=\"high\" decoding=\"async\" width=\"596\" height=\"400\" src=\"https:\/\/8ruiyan.com\/wp-content\/uploads\/2024\/12\/\u771f\u7a7a1.jpg\" alt=\"Vacuum Cleaning Furnace (Polymers)\" class=\"wp-image-8327\" srcset=\"https:\/\/8ruiyan.com\/wp-content\/uploads\/2024\/12\/\u771f\u7a7a1.jpg 596w, https:\/\/8ruiyan.com\/wp-content\/uploads\/2024\/12\/\u771f\u7a7a1-300x201.jpg 300w, https:\/\/8ruiyan.com\/wp-content\/uploads\/2024\/12\/\u771f\u7a7a1-18x12.jpg 18w\" sizes=\"(max-width: 596px) 100vw, 596px\" \/><figcaption class=\"wp-element-caption\">Vacuum Cleaning Furnace (Polymers)<\/figcaption><\/figure>\n\n\n\n<h2 class=\"wp-block-heading\"><strong>Challenge 1: Incomplete Cleaning \u2013 Lingering Residues?<\/strong><\/h2>\n\n\n\n<p><strong>Symptoms:<\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Visible polymer residue on components<\/li>\n\n\n\n<li>Incomplete unclogging of microporous filters<\/li>\n\n\n\n<li>Abnormal pressure spikes during first post-cleaning use<\/li>\n<\/ul>\n\n\n\n<p><strong>Root Causes:<\/strong><\/p>\n\n\n\n<ol start=\"1\" class=\"wp-block-list\">\n<li><strong>Insufficient temperature\/time<\/strong>: Polymers not reaching full pyrolysis temperature or inadequate dwell time.<\/li>\n\n\n\n<li><strong>Low vacuum level<\/strong>: Pyrolysis byproducts not evacuated, causing &#8220;re-cooking.&#8221;<\/li>\n\n\n\n<li><strong>&#8220;One-size-fits-all&#8221; process<\/strong>: Using identical curves for PET, PA, PP.<\/li>\n\n\n\n<li><strong>Overloading<\/strong>: Restricted heat\/flow due to overcrowded workload.<\/li>\n<\/ol>\n\n\n\n<p><strong>Solutions:<\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Precise temperature control<\/strong>: Calibrate thermocouples. Set polymer-specific temperatures (e.g., PET: 450\u2013500\u00b0C; PA6: 400\u2013450\u00b0C). Extend dwell time (add 1\u20132 hrs for stubborn residues).<\/li>\n\n\n\n<li><strong>Vacuum assurance<\/strong>: Achieve \u226410 Pa\u00a0<em>before heating<\/em>\u00a0(check pump oil, seals, valves).<\/li>\n\n\n\n<li><strong>Customized recipes<\/strong>: Build dedicated process libraries (temp\/time\/vacuum\/N\u2082 flow) per material.<\/li>\n\n\n\n<li><strong>Smart loading<\/strong>: Maintain \u226550mm spacing between parts. Clean complex items in batches.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\">\u00a0<strong>Challenge 2: Furnace Blackening \u2013 The Carbon Nightmare<\/strong><\/h2>\n\n\n\n<p><strong>Symptoms:<\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Black carbon powder coating walls, racks, and parts<\/li>\n\n\n\n<li>Carbon buildup in vacuum pipes<\/li>\n\n\n\n<li>Post-cleaning part blackening requiring rework<\/li>\n<\/ul>\n\n\n\n<p><strong>Root Causes:<\/strong><\/p>\n\n\n\n<ol start=\"1\" class=\"wp-block-list\">\n<li><strong>Rapid heating<\/strong>: Polymers &#8220;smoldering&#8221; into carbon in O\u2082-deficient zones.<\/li>\n\n\n\n<li><strong>Delayed vacuum<\/strong>: Oxygen residues causing incomplete combustion during ramp-up.<\/li>\n\n\n\n<li><strong>\uacfc\uc5f4<\/strong>: Excessive temperatures carbonizing polymers.<\/li>\n\n\n\n<li><strong>Premature opening<\/strong>: Ambient O\u2082 carbonizing hot parts.<\/li>\n\n\n\n<li><strong>Silicone oil sabotage<\/strong>: Lubricants on components accelerating carbonization.<\/li>\n<\/ol>\n\n\n\n<p><strong>Solutions:<\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Controlled ramp-up<\/strong>: Use step heating (e.g., 50\u00b0C\/h) in 200\u2013350\u00b0C (primary pyrolysis zone).<\/li>\n\n\n\n<li><strong>Preemptive vacuum<\/strong>:\u00a0<strong>Pull \u226410 Pa\u00a0<em>before heating starts<\/em><\/strong>. Verify pump speed\/seals.<\/li>\n\n\n\n<li><strong>Golden temperature<\/strong>: Optimize cleaning temp (avoid >550\u00b0C unless specified).<\/li>\n\n\n\n<li><strong>Strict opening protocol<\/strong>:\u00a0<strong>Open only at \u226480\u00b0C !<\/strong><\/li>\n\n\n\n<li><strong>Source control<\/strong>: Wipe silicone oils\/greases from parts pre-cleaning.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\"><strong>Challenge 3: System Failures \u2013 Vacuum Collapse, Thermal Chaos &amp; Slow Cooling<\/strong><\/h2>\n\n\n\n<p><strong>Symptoms:<\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Vacuum stuck >50 Pa<\/li>\n\n\n\n<li>Doubled heat-up time, >20\u00b0C chamber gradient<\/li>\n\n\n\n<li>Cooling >10 hours delaying production<\/li>\n<\/ul>\n\n\n\n<p><strong>Root Causes:<\/strong><\/p>\n\n\n\n<figure class=\"wp-block-table\"><table class=\"has-fixed-layout\"><thead><tr><th><strong>Failure Type<\/strong><\/th><th><strong>Key Culprits<\/strong><\/th><\/tr><\/thead><tbody><tr><td><strong>Vacuum failure<\/strong><\/td><td>Emulsified pump oil, degraded seals, valve leaks, clogged filters, wet parts<\/td><\/tr><tr><td><strong>Temperature faults<\/strong><\/td><td>Broken heaters, faulty thermocouples, SSR\/contactor failure, controller error, insulation damage<\/td><\/tr><tr><td><strong>Slow cooling<\/strong><\/td><td> Cooling water issues (pressure\/temp\/scale), overloaded furnace<\/td><\/tr><\/tbody><\/table><\/figure>\n\n\n\n<p><strong>Solutions:<\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Vacuum system maintenance<\/strong>:\n<ul class=\"wp-block-list\">\n<li>Monthly pump oil checks (replace if milky). Quarterly oil changes.<\/li>\n\n\n\n<li><strong>Critical!<\/strong>\u00a0Leak-check all seals (door, valves, electrodes) with helium\/soap solution.<\/li>\n\n\n\n<li>Clean\/replace vacuum line filters.<\/li>\n<\/ul>\n<\/li>\n\n\n\n<li><strong>Thermal system integrity<\/strong>:\n<ul class=\"wp-block-list\">\n<li>Measure heater resistance (balance phases). Replace broken elements.<\/li>\n\n\n\n<li>Calibrate thermocouples. Check for oxidized\/loose terminals.<\/li>\n\n\n\n<li>Test SSR switching function.<\/li>\n<\/ul>\n<\/li>\n\n\n\n<li><strong>Cooling system optimization<\/strong>:\n<ul class=\"wp-block-list\">\n<li>Avoid loading >70% chamber volume.<\/li>\n<\/ul>\n<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\">\ud83d\udee1\ufe0f\u00a0<strong>Ultimate Defense: Preventive Maintenance Checklist (Monthly!)<\/strong><\/h2>\n\n\n\n<ol start=\"1\" class=\"wp-block-list\">\n<li><strong>Seal care<\/strong>: Clean door grooves, lubricate seals with silicone grease, inspect for cracks.<\/li>\n\n\n\n<li><strong>Pump health<\/strong>: Check oil level\/color (replace if milky\/black). Listen for abnormal noise.<\/li>\n\n\n\n<li><strong>Electrical safety<\/strong>: Tighten terminals. Verify heater insulation resistance.<\/li>\n\n\n\n<li><strong>Instrument calibration<\/strong>: Cross-check furnace temp with reference thermocouple. Validate vacuum gauge.<\/li>\n\n\n\n<li><strong>Chamber hygiene<\/strong>: Remove carbon dust. Maintain unobstructed gas flow.<\/li>\n<\/ol>\n\n\n\n<h2 class=\"wp-block-heading\">\u00a0<strong>Conclusion: Efficient Cleaning = Precision Process \u00d7 Rigorous
